Brasserie Dubuisson

The Dubuisson Brewery, which celebrated its 225th anniversary in 1994, was founded in 1769 by Joseph Leroy an ancestor of the Dubuisson family.

The family"s involvement in brewing is older still as Joseph Leroy and his family brewed on the Ghissegnies estate right in front of the present day brewery.
However, in order to abolish the unfair competition presented by the fact that all the aristocracy"s estates were exempt from tax, Empress Marie-Therese quite simply ordered their destruction.
Later on, in 1931, Alfred Dubuisson decided to give up farming to devote all his time to producing beer.
His brother, Amedee Dubuisson, joined him and together they bought their parents farm-brewery.
In 1933, wishing to meet the growing competition of English beers, Alfred Dubuisson decided to brew a blend of the Belgian and English tastes.
He named his fortunate creation Bush Beer, the English literal translation of the Dubuisson beer.
Little by little, Bush Beer became the main product of the Dubuisson brewery.
In 1998, on the occasion of the Bush Beer"s 65th anniversary, the Brewery Dubuisson launched a new beer named Bush Blond.
Since 1991, Brewery Dubuisson has been producing a special Christmas ale, the Bush de Noel.
In 1994, Hugues Dubuisson, the family"s current brewer created a new beer to celebrate the family brewery"s 225th anniversary: Bush 7%.
